Lenovo's new gaming beast: Legion Pro 5 coming soon
Lenovo is preparing to launch its new Legion Pro 5 gaming laptop, equipped with an i9-14900HX CPU and RTX 4070 8GB GPU, soon.
Lenovo is set to make a significant splash in the gaming laptop market with its upcoming Legion Pro 5, recently spotted at a retailer. This powerhouse of a notebook, priced at approximately $1800 (around 12,760 Yuan), is poised to offer gamers a glimpse into the future of gaming technology.
At the heart of the Legion Pro 5 is Intel's latest 14th Gen Core "Raptor Lake Refresh" CPU, specifically the Intel Core i9-14900HX processor. This processor is a behemoth in its own right, boasting 24 cores and 32 threads, which include 8 P-Cores and 16 E-Cores. With clock speeds reaching up to 5.8GHz and a maximum turbo power design of 157W (55W PL1), this CPU underscores Lenovo's commitment to delivering raw processing power, a decision that favors these new generation CPUs over Intel's Meteor Lake GPUs.

For those opting for the $1800 variant, the Legion Pro 5 comes equipped with the aforementioned Intel Core i9-14900HX processor, complemented by 32GB of DDR5-5600 memory. This configuration also includes a spacious 1TB SSD for storage and an N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 8GB Laptop GPU, ensuring smooth and high-quality gaming experiences. Moreover, the laptop offers expandability options with an extra Gen4 M.2 SSD slot and the potential to upgrade the RAM up to 96GB of DDR5 memory.
